FIR Filters for Sampling Rate Conversion

FIR Filters for Sampling Rate Conversion

Ljiljana Milic (Mihajlo Pupin Institute, Serbia)
DOI: 10.4018/978-1-60566-178-0.ch004

Abstract

The role of filters in sampling-rate conversion process has been discussed in Chapters II and III. Filters are used to suppress aliasing in decimators and to remove images in interpolators. The overall performance of a decimator or of an interpolator mainly depends on the characteristics of antialiasing and antiimaging filters. In Chapter III, we have considered the typical filter specifications and several methods for designing filter transfer functions that can meet the specifications. In this chapter, we are dealing with the implementation aspects of decimators and interpolators. The implementation problem arises from the unfavorable facts that filtering has to be performed on the side of the high-rate signal: in decimation filtering precedes the down-sampling, and in interpolation up-sampling precedes filtering. The goal is to construct a multirate implementation structure providing the arithmetic operations to be performed at the lower sampling rate. In this way, the overall workload in the sampling-rate conversion system can be decreased by the conversion factor M (L). The multirate filter implementation means that down-sampling or up-sampling operations are embedded into the filter structure. In this chapter, we are focused on the structures developed for finite impulse response (FIR) filters. The nonrecursive nature of FIR filters offers the opportunity to create implementation schemes that significantly improve the overall efficiency of FIR decimators and interpolators. This chapter concentrates on the direct implementation forms for decimators and interpolators and the implementation forms based on the polyphase decompositions. Memory saving solutions for polyphase decimators and interpolators are also presented. Finally, the efficiency of FIR polyphase decimators and interpolators is discussed. The chapter concludes with MATLAB exercises for the individual study.
Chapter Preview
Top

Direct Implementation Structures For Fir Decimators And Interpolators

The simplest implementation of an FIR filter is based on the direct transversal forms presented in Chapter I, Figures 1.14 and 1.15. When used as an antialiasing filter in decimators or as an antiimaging filter in interpolators, the direct implementation filter structures can be modified to the computationally efficient implementation forms. In this section, we present the efficient decimators and interpolators that provide the arithmetic operations to be evaluated at the sampling rate of the low-rate signal.

Figure 1.

Factor-of-M decimator with FIR filter

978-1-60566-178-0.ch004.f01

Complete Chapter List

Search this Book:
Reset